Dominoes

As part of our maths programme we have been looking at different ways to use dominoes.






As well as playing the joining on game of dominoes we have been counting the dots on each side (addition and subtraction) and creating rows of dominoes to topple.

Independent reading....

A few of our parents have been asking what to focus on at home once their child has reached the Gold reading level.  Here are a few guidelines which may help:

- A Gold reader should be able to choose their own books for reading enjoyment.  At this level it is ok to be working on an easy chapter book or something from their own book collection that is not too much of a struggle.  Home reading should be an enjoyable experience.

- Reading "in your head" is ok too... for some children this is a skill that needs to be mastered; at this level just asking your child to read aloud occasionally is ok.  Asking your child to retell the story or make a prediction about what comes next will give you clues as to whether they are reading with understanding.

- It is ok to skip the odd word occasionally.  Independent readers do this, as long as it has no impact on understanding.  Talking about new vocabulary is helpful though... young readers need to be building up their bank of vocabulary.

GoNoodle





You may hear your student talk about GoNoodle –a fun website we use to move throughout our school day.
Kids wiggle. GoNoodle gets the wiggles out, so we can keep on learning. GoNoodle gives us over 100 physical activity videos and games – including dancing, running, jumping, stretching, deep breathing, and more - and helps students channel their abundant energy. After we take a quick break with GoNoodle, we’re better able to focus on learning.
